People (HR) Intern Opportunity at Luxury Safari Lodge in Kruger National Park
Kendrick Recruitment is thrilled to recruit a People (HR) Intern for a prestigious luxury safari lodge located within the breathtaking Kruger National Park. This unique internship is an excellent opportunity for a motivated and people-centric graduate eager to gain practical HR experience in a world-class hospitality environment surrounded by Africa’s natural wilderness.
Key Responsibilities
- Assist with recruitment and selection processes, including posting job vacancies and screening CVs
- Compile starter packs and support the onboarding of new employees
- Capture and maintain employee records on the HR Information System
- Submit payroll-related documentation accurately and promptly
- Respond to staff enquiries regarding HR policies, benefits, and procedures
- Assist with personnel administration and employee records management
- Coordinate interviews and liaise with shortlisted candidates
- Support general office and HR administrative duties
- Book training courses and assist with training administration and invoicing
- Assist with company events and internal HR initiatives
- Support BBBEE-related administration
- Contribute to general HR and People-related projects as required
Requirements
Skills and Experience
- Grade 12 / Matric certificate (essential)
- Diploma in Human Resource Management (essential)
- Strong computer literacy including MS Word, Excel, and PowerPoint
- Excellent organisational and administrative skills with strong attention to detail
- Professional, reliable, punctual, and conscientious attitude
- Self-motivated, proactive, and results-driven
- Strong interpersonal and communication skills
- High level of ownership, integrity, and confidentiality
Additional Information
Applicants are required to attach their tertiary academic records along with their applications.
